What is Shipping Container Delivery?
Shipping container delivery describes the procedure of carrying cargo packed within standardized containers from one destination to another. These containers are available in various sizes and types, developed to accommodate various types of goods, from perishables to machinery.

The option of shipping container can substantially affect delivery time and cost. Here are the primary types of shipping containers:
Container TypeDescriptionIdeal ForRequirement Dry ContainerThe most common type, offered in 20ft and 40ft Shipping Container sizes.General cargo, dry goods.ReefersRefrigerated containers for temperature-sensitive cargo.Food, pharmaceuticals, chemicals.Flat RackOpen containers appropriate for oversize cargo.Heavy equipment, construction products.Open TopContainers with a removable top for high items.Lumber, machinery, lorries.Tank ContainersRound containers for liquids.Chemicals, oils, red wines.The Process of Shipping Container Delivery
Comprehending how shipping container delivery works is crucial for effective logistics management. Here's a step-by-step breakdown of the procedure:
Booking the Container: The primary step includes picking the ideal type and size of container based on the cargo.Preparing the Cargo: Goods should be packed firmly within the container.Transport to Port: The packed container is carried to the port of departure.Customs Clearance: Necessary documents must be offered customs assessment and clearance.Filling onto Vessel: The container is filled onto the shipping vessel.Sea Transport: The vessel cruises to the destination port.Dumping at Destination: Upon arrival, the container is unloaded from the vessel.Delivery: The container is carried to the last location.Table 2: Timeline of Shipping Container DeliveryProcessApproximated TimeNotesBooking1-3 daysDepend upon accessibility of containers.Preparing Cargo1-2 daysQuality of packing is essential.Transport to Port1 dayLocal transit time varies.Customs Clearance1-5 daysDiffers by country and cargo type.Filling onto Vessel1 dayBased on port efficiency.Sea Transport10-30 daysBased on the range and shipping lane.Dumping at Destination1 dayPort effectiveness plays a considerable function.Delivery to Final Destination1-3 daysInfluenced by regional logistics.Costs Involved in Shipping Container Delivery

5. What's the difference between FCL and LCL shipping?
FCL (Full Container Load) indicates the whole container is used for one delivery, while LCL (Less than Container Load) includes sharing container area with other shipments.
